East Midlands Railway

About
East Midlands Trains is a train company based in the United Kingdom. It operates services from London to the East Midlands, Yorkshire, and the North West. East Midlands Trains operates a fleet of Class 158, Class 156, Class 170, Class 222 and Class 180 diesel multiple units, as well as Class 222 Meridian electric multiple units. East Midlands Trains also offers a range of ticket types, including Advance, Anytime, and Off-Peak t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, power sockets, and a range of food and drink options. The most popular routes for East Midlands Trains are London to Nottingham, Sheffield, and Leeds.

Complete guide to Loughborough

Things to do in Loughborough

Discover the best of Loughborough — top attractions, local food, transport tips, budget advice, and currency essentials. Plan your perfect Loughborough trip today.

  • Must visit

John Taylor Bellfoundry Museum

Unique museum inside the historic bell foundry, telling the story of bellmaking and casting. A signature Loughborough attraction with working heritage nearby.

  • Recommended

Charnwood Museum

Museum in Queen’s Park with local history, archaeology, and the famous Carillon tower. Ideal for understanding the town’s heritage in one stop.

  • Recommended

Martin Hall Exhibition Space

University arts venue presenting changing exhibitions, design, and contemporary culture. A strong choice for visitors interested in current creative work.

British pound (£)

Moderate for the UK. Hotels are often cheaper than London, while dining and local transport are fairly typical for an English market town.

Average meal costs

Budget
£8-12 for fast food or a simple lunch.
Mid-range
£15-25 per person for a restaurant meal.
Fine dining
£45+ per person for upscale dining.
Coffee
£2.80-4 for a cappuccino.

Tipping culture

Service is often included only at some restaurants. If not, 10-12.5% is polite for good service. Round up taxi fares. Tipping in cafes is optional, usually small change.

Accessibility

Accessibility facilities are available at Maidenhead: Staff help available: Yes, Step free access coverage: Yes, Step free access note: Step-free category B1 station - this station has a degree of step-free access to the platforms. Platforms 2 to 5 are accessed via the lifts from the subway. Platform 1 is only step free accessible via the Shoppenhangers Road Car Park, Accessible car park equipment: Wheelchair users may require assistance using car park equipment at this station, Accessible public telephones: Yes, Accessible taxis: Accessible taxis are available. Please request staff assistance, Accessible ticket machines: There are accessible ticket machines at this station, Accessible toilets: Yes, Ramp for train access: Yes, Wheelchairs available: Yes, Impaired mobility set down / pick up points available: Yes.
